Madhu Malhan Joins FCB as Senior Vice President & Director of Global Creative Services

Malhan has a unique global perspective from residing on four continents
FCB Global CCO Susan Credle announced today that Madhu Malhan has joined the agency network as senior vice president and director of global creative services. In this position, Malhan will lead the network in establishing innovative creative solutions for client partners around the world, reporting into Credle.

Malhan will partner with Credle to provide a strategic point of view and benchmark for the agency’s Global Creative Council (GCC), which consists of the network’s worldwide CCOs. She will help to ensure that the best work is seen and recognised at the highest level and on the largest stage. Additionally, Malhan will work with Fred Levron, worldwide creative partner, FCB Global, to develop new creative programs to advance the agency’s creative bar for talent outreach and connectivity.

She will help the agency to grow by tapping into the best creative resources in the network through identifying and mapping out outstanding industry creative talent, setting agency-wide creative priorities, and strongly representing FCB among clients and prospective new business. She will also partner with FCB chief creative officers to strengthen the network’s jury and award show submissions.

Born in India and raised in Africa and South America, Malhan has a unique global perspective from residing on four continents. She will strategically aid in FCB’s ongoing commitment to raise the creative calibre of the agency to produce “Never Finished” ideas for big brands.

A diversity and inclusion champion, Malhan most recently served for a decade as senior vice president and director of creative culture at Publicis USA, managing all aspects of creative, including talent, awards and culture. Prior to this role, she served as Partner and Minister of Culture at Ogilvy & Mather. She began her career with the Ad Club of NY and International ANDY Awards, where she spent 14 years building critical relationships with industry-leading associations, developing global awards strategies and amplifying creative representation.

“Madhu brings a wealth of experience and leadership to this position and will be critical to our success as we continue to elevate our creative portfolio, reputation and culture across the network. I’ve had the pleasure of working with Madhu over the years, primarily through the Ad Club of New York, sponsor of the International ANDY awards, where she played a critical role in raising the prestige and profile of this show while working with top creative leaders from across the globe,” said Susan Credle, gslobal CCO, FCB.

Speaking on her new role Malhan said, “Susan’s commitment to creating ‘Never Finished’ ideas is second to none, and I am delighted to join the agency at such a momentous time to help FCB author the next chapter of its creative success.”

A proud mother and Brooklynite, Malhan is a graduate of the Fashion Institute of Technology with a Bachelor of Science in Advertising and Marketing Communications. She has received creative accolades from the American Advertising Federation, as well as earning the 2007 “Role Model” award from AAF Diversity, a One Show Bronze Pencil for “Brotherhood Exhibit,” and the President’s Award from the Advertising Club of New York in 1992.
